In this session Dr. Kerry Bunker and Michael Wakefield explore the evolving leadership model and the leadership capacities necessary for today's leaders to be able to handle unintended consequences of organizational challenges such as reorganizations, mergers and acquisitions, restructuring and downsizings, and adaptation to globalization.
As times change, ambiguity and uncertainty require organizations to reframe their ideas around leadership capacities. The evolving model of leadership in the reality of contemporary organizational life begs the question - are leaders ready to deal with the challenges of today's uncertain times?
Outcomes
Those participating in the Webinar will learn the attributes of the Authentic Leadership Paradox Model and how they interact to influence leadership effectiveness. Participants will also be able to use the model to examine corporate culture influences on leadership tendencies. Both perspectives contribute to targeted development for individuals or as larger scale interventions.

About the Presenter

Kerry Bunker, Ph.D. is a Senior Fellow and Manager of the Awareness Program for Executive Excellence (APEX), an intensive individual assessment, feedback, and coaching experience designed exclusively to help the most senior-level executives enhance their effectiveness as leaders. He is also the Manager of Leading People Through Transition, a custom intervention aimed at helping leaders respond to the challenges of transition, ambiguity, change, mergers, and downsizing. Kerry has published books, articles, and chapters in numerous areas of management and psychology. He is an ipsychologist with a B.A. from University of Montana a M.A. from Western Michigan University, and a Ph.D. from the University of South Florida. |

Michael Wakefield plays a variety of roles at the Center for Creative Leadership. He serves as Manager of Trainer Development and designs and delivers customized, client-specific programs. He also trains in a variety of open-enrollment programs at the Center, including the Leadership Development Program and Coaching for Development. Both his Bachelor and Master degrees are in psychology. Michael is certified by the Society for Human Resource Management as a Senior Professional in Human Resources. He is also a licensed as a professional counselor and certified as an addiction specialist.
Kerry and Michael are the co-authors of the recently released field book, Leading with Authenticity in Times of Change. |
